XML 56 R41.htm IDEA: XBRL DOCUMENT v3.25.4
Note 8 - Accrued Expenses and Other Current Liabilities (Tables)
12 Months Ended
Dec. 31, 2025
Notes Tables  
Schedule of Accrued Liabilities [Table Text Block]
  

December 31,

  

December 31,

 
  

2025

  

2024

 
  

(in thousands)

 

Accrued compensation

 $36,938  $39,532 

Other

  47,253   36,603 
  $84,191  $76,135